Early day motion · EDM 1265 · 16 Mar 2016

UNIVERSITY TEACHERS AND ZERO HOUR CONTRACTS

Tabled by Kelvin Hopkins (Independent) 40 signatures

The motion

That this House recognises that teachers are central to the successful delivery of high quality higher education; notes with concern that over 100,000 university teachers do not have permanent contracts and many are employed on zero hours or other exploitative arrangements; believes that this employment model is bad for students and impacts upon quality; and calls on the Government to undertake an inquiry into casualised employment practices in UK universities with a view to safeguarding quality for students and promoting secure and attractive careers for academic staff.
